DAYTON – The Covington Buccaneers lost to Cedarville 9-2 at Wright State University on Wednesday, which drops their record to 1-2.

It’s still early in the season and the Buccaneers are working hard to find their groove, which can take time. There are days where things just don’t go well and Wednesday happened to be one of those days as the Buccs committed five errors and struck out ten times at the plate.

Cedarville started things off with two runs in the first, but the Buccs tied the score with a pair of runs in the bottom of the third – runs scored by Carter Owens and Tanner Palsgrove.

Unfortunately things snowballed on the Buccs throughout the rest of the game and Cedarville was able to take advantage by scoring seven runs over the final four innings.

Covington was able to manage just four hits in the game – once each by Grant Blore, Tanner Palsgrove, Carson Taylor and Jacob Tipps.

Ashton Skaggs threw the first four innings and then Carson Taylor and Jacob Tipps split the final three innings. All three combined to strike out six batters and allowed seven walks.

Despite the loss there is still high expectations due to the talent and experience on the roster. One game doesn’t define a season and the Buccs look to rebound on Saturday at Arcanum.
